[ https://issues.apache.org/jira/browse/CASSANDRA-17271?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17478995#comment-17478995 ]
Brandon Williams commented on CASSANDRA-17271: ---------------------------------------------- I see the PR is against trunk but it applies cleanly to 4.0 and seems fine to do there too: ||Branch||CI|| |[4.0|https://github.com/driftx/cassandra/tree/CASSANDRA-17271]|[circle|https://app.circleci.com/pipelines/github/driftx/cassandra?branch=CASSANDRA-17271&filter=all]| |[trunk|https://github.com/driftx/cassandra/tree/CASSANDRA-17271-trunk]|[circle|https://app.circleci.com/pipelines/github/driftx/cassandra?branch=CASSANDRA-17271-trunk&filter=all]| > Remove unused dependency of geomet from cqlsh.py > ------------------------------------------------ > > Key: CASSANDRA-17271 > URL: https://issues.apache.org/jira/browse/CASSANDRA-17271 > Project: Cassandra > Issue Type: Task > Components: CQL/Interpreter > Reporter: Brad Schoening > Assignee: Brad Schoening > Priority: Normal > Fix For: 4.0.x, 4.x > > > The python library *geomet* is used (optionally) by a unit test in the python > driver, but was made optional in v3.24.0 of the cassandra-driver: > * 👉 Make geomet an optional dependency at runtime (PYTHON-1237) > It's inclusion on the sys.path for cqlsh would appear unnecessary and unused. >  > cqlsh.py: > {quote}third_parties = ('futures-', 'six-', 'geomet-'){quote} > {quote}for lib in third_parties: >   lib_zip = find_zip(lib) >   if lib_zip: >     sys.path.insert(0, lib_zip){quote} -- This message was sent by Atlassian Jira (v8.20.1#820001) --------------------------------------------------------------------- To unsubscribe, e-mail: commits-unsubscr...@cassandra.apache.org For additional commands, e-mail: commits-h...@cassandra.apache.org